数据库原理是讲的什么

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库原理是指数据库系统的设计和实现的基本原理和概念。它涵盖了数据库的组织结构、存储方式、数据模型、查询处理、事务管理等方面的知识。

    1. 数据库组织结构:数据库通常由数据和元数据组成。数据是存储在数据库中的实际信息,而元数据则是描述数据的数据。数据库的组织结构包括数据文件、索引文件、日志文件等,这些文件以特定的方式组织和存储数据,以便于高效地访问和管理。

    2. 数据模型:数据模型是描述数据结构和数据之间关系的一种方法。常见的数据模型包括层次模型、网状模型、关系模型和面向对象模型等。不同的数据模型有不同的特点和适用场景,数据库原理涉及了这些模型的设计和实现原理。

    3. 查询处理:数据库系统能够接受用户的查询请求,并返回满足查询条件的结果。查询处理的关键是优化查询执行计划,以提高查询的效率和性能。数据库原理涉及了查询的解析、优化和执行等方面的知识。

    4. 事务管理:事务是指数据库系统中的一个逻辑操作单元,它由一系列的数据库操作组成,要么全部执行,要么全部回滚。事务管理的目标是保证数据库的一致性和可靠性。数据库原理涉及了事务的并发控制、恢复和日志管理等方面的知识。

    5. 数据库安全:数据库原理还包括了数据库的安全性和权限控制的设计和实现原理。数据库需要保护用户的数据免受未经授权的访问和恶意操作。数据库原理涉及了用户认证、权限管理、加密和审计等方面的知识。

    总之,数据库原理是数据库系统设计和实现的基础,它涉及了数据库的组织结构、数据模型、查询处理、事务管理和数据库安全等方面的知识。了解数据库原理可以帮助我们更好地理解和使用数据库系统,并能够设计和优化高效可靠的数据库应用程序。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库原理是指数据库系统中各个组成部分的工作原理和运行机制。数据库是用来存储和管理数据的系统,它是计算机系统中重要的组成部分。数据库原理涉及到数据库的结构、存储方式、数据操作、事务处理、数据一致性等方面的内容。

    首先,数据库原理涉及数据库的结构。数据库的结构包括数据的逻辑结构和物理结构。逻辑结构是指数据库中数据的组织方式,如层次结构、网状结构、关系结构等。物理结构是指数据库在存储介质上的存储方式,如存储记录的顺序、索引的使用等。

    其次,数据库原理涉及数据库的存储方式。数据库的存储方式包括文件存储和内存存储两种方式。文件存储是将数据存储在外部存储介质上,如磁盘、光盘等。内存存储是将数据存储在计算机的内存中,以提高数据的访问速度。

    接下来,数据库原理涉及数据的操作。数据库的操作包括数据的插入、删除、更新和查询等操作。数据的插入是将新的数据添加到数据库中,数据的删除是将数据库中的数据删除,数据的更新是修改数据库中的数据,数据的查询是检索数据库中的数据。

    此外,数据库原理还涉及事务处理。事务是指数据库中一系列操作的逻辑单元,事务的执行要么全部成功,要么全部失败。数据库原理中包括事务的特性、隔离级别、并发控制等内容。

    最后,数据库原理涉及数据一致性。数据一致性是指数据库中的数据始终保持一致的状态,不会出现数据的冲突或错误。数据库原理中包括数据的完整性约束、数据的备份与恢复、数据的安全性等内容。

    总之,数据库原理是研究数据库系统中各个组成部分的工作原理和运行机制的学科,它涉及数据库的结构、存储方式、数据操作、事务处理、数据一致性等方面的内容。了解数据库原理可以帮助我们更好地设计和管理数据库系统。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库原理是指数据库的基本概念、结构、设计原则和工作原理等方面的知识。数据库是指用于存储和管理大量数据的系统。数据库原理包括了数据库的基本概念、数据库的组成部分、数据库的设计原则、数据库的操作和管理等方面的内容。

    数据库原理主要包括以下几个方面的内容:

    1. 数据库的基本概念:介绍数据库的定义、特点、分类以及数据库管理系统(DBMS)的作用和功能等。

    2. 数据库的组成部分:介绍数据库的逻辑结构和物理结构。逻辑结构包括数据模型、数据的组织方式和数据的操作方式等;物理结构包括存储介质、数据的存储方式和索引等。

    3. 数据库的设计原则:介绍数据库的设计过程和设计原则。数据库设计包括需求分析、概念设计、逻辑设计和物理设计等阶段;设计原则包括数据的完整性、一致性、安全性和高效性等。

    4. 数据库的操作和管理:介绍数据库的操作语言和操作方式。操作语言包括结构化查询语言(SQL)和存储过程等;操作方式包括数据的插入、更新、删除和查询等操作。数据库的管理包括用户管理、权限管理、性能调优和容灾备份等。

    了解数据库原理对于开发人员和数据库管理员来说非常重要。它可以帮助他们更好地设计和管理数据库,提高数据库的性能和安全性,从而更好地满足用户的需求。同时,数据库原理也是学习更高级数据库技术和数据库理论的基础。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部